What is BOTOX Cosmetic?
BOTOX Cosmetic (Botulinum Toxin Type A) is a purified protein that is administered in a simple, nonsurgical procedure to temporarily reduce the 11’s-those moderate to severe frown lines between the brows-in people 18 to 65.

What Causes Frown Lines?
The 11’s –those vertical lines that appear between your brows-actually result from powerful muscle contractions. When you concentrate or frown, the muscles between your brows contract, causing your skin to furrow and fold. After years of frequent contractions, those creases can linger even after the muscles have relaxed.

How does BOTOX Cosmetic work?
Very low doses of BOTOX Cosmetic are administered via a few tiny injections directly into the muscles responsible for the frown lines between the brows. By blocking the release of the chemical that causes these muscles to contract, BOTOX Cosmetic enables them to relax, so the skin appears smoother.

What is BOTOX Cosmetic treatment like?
BOTOX Cosmetic is administered during a simple, 10 minute treatment in your healthcare provider’s office.
-Nonsurgical. Tiny injections are administered directly into the muscles that cause frown lines between the brows.
-No downtime. Often called a lunchtime procedure, treatment is brief and requires no recovery.
-Minimal and brief discomfort. No anesthesia is required, although your healthcare provider may choose to numb the area with a cold pack or anesthetic cream prior to injecting. Localized pain, infection, inflammation, tenderness, swelling, redness, and/or bleeding/bruising may be associated with the injection.

How quickly will I see a difference?
Within 1 to 2 days, you may notice a softening in the appearance of your frown lines. The area between your brows may continue to improve for up to a month.

How long can I expect my results to last?
Visible results have been shown to last up to 4 months. Your own results may vary-be sure to talk to your healthcare provider about what you can expect and when to schedule your next appointment.

Will I still be able to make facial expressions?
With BOTOX Cosmetic, you won’t look like you’ve had work done. The muscle activity that causes frown lines is simply reduced, so you can still show expression-smile, frown, or look surprised-but without the wrinkles and creases between your brows.

Will I experience any side effects?
The most common side effects following injection include temporary eyelid droop and nausea. Localized pain and/or bleeding/ bruising may be associated with the injection.

Are there any serious side effects?
Serious heart problems and serious allergic reactions have been reported rarely. If you think you are having an allergic reaction or other reactions, such as difficulty swallowing, speaking or breathing, call your doctor immediately. Patients with certain neuromuscular disorders such as ALS, myasthenia gravis or Lambert Eaton syndrome may be at increased risk or serious side effects.

Will a treatment with BOTOX Cosmetic affect my skin color?
Men and women of varying ethnicities and skin types have been successfully treated with BOTOX Cosmetic. Because it works only on the underlying muscles, you needn’t be concerned that it will affect your skin or texture.
